The mission of Philoptochos (friend of the poor) is to promote charitable, benevolent, and philanthropic outreach; to preserve the sanctity of life and family; and to perpetuate and promote our Orthodox Christian faith and traditions.  Through its National and Metropolis Boards, 26,000 members and more than 400 active chapters nationwide, Philoptochos seeks to fulfill its mission to help the poor, the destitute, the hungry, the aged, the sick, the unemployed, the orphaned, the imprisoned, the widowed, those with disabilities, and the victims of disasters.  The Birmingham Chapter of Philoptochos is a group of over 100 women who gather through fellowship, fund-raising, spiritual growth, and community outreach.
